Elevate your search notes skills and techniques for better results

Introduction

Effective note-taking is a crucial skill that can significantly impact the outcome of your research. Whether you are a student, a professional, or a researcher, mastering the art of taking notes can help you better understand and retain information, as well as organize your thoughts and ideas. In this article, we will discuss various techniques and strategies to elevate your search notes skills for better results.

1. Use Keywords and Phrases

One of the most important techniques for effective note-taking is to use keywords and phrases to capture the main ideas and key points of the information you are researching. By highlighting and emphasizing these keywords, you can quickly identify the most relevant information when reviewing your notes. Additionally, using keywords and phrases can help you create a more organized and structured outline of the material, making it easier to study and reference later on.

2. Create a Systematic Approach

Developing a systematic approach to taking notes can greatly enhance your search notes skills. Consider using a structured format, such as bullet points, numbered lists, or mind maps, to organize your thoughts and ideas. This can help you visually see the relationships between different concepts and make connections that may not be immediately apparent. Additionally, having a consistent and organized system for note-taking can help you stay focused and engaged during the research process.

3. Summarize and Paraphrase

Instead of simply copying verbatim text from your sources, try to summarize and paraphrase the information in your own words. This not only helps you better understand the material but also allows you to personalize it and make it more meaningful to you. Summarizing and paraphrasing can help you distill complex information into simpler, more digestible chunks, making it easier to remember and recall later on. Additionally, by putting the information in your own words, you are more likely to retain it and internalize it.

4. Review and Revise

Finally, make sure to regularly review and revise your notes to reinforce your understanding and retention of the material. Set aside time to go over your notes, fill in any gaps, and make connections between different pieces of information. This can help you solidify your knowledge and ensure that you have a comprehensive understanding of the topic. Additionally, revising your notes allows you to update and refine them as needed, keeping them current and relevant to your research goals.
